#2f300f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2f300f is composed of 18.4% red, 18.8%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 2.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 68.8% yellow and 81.2% black. It has a hue angle of 61.8 degrees, a saturation of 52.4% and a lightness of 12.4%. #2f300f color hex could be obtained by blending #5e601e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

#2f300f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2f300f has RGB values of R:47, G:48, B:15 and CMYK values of C:0.02, M:0, Y:0.69, K:0.81. Its decimal value is 3092495.
